Output 007821c6726759f87305feb545c51d27bba3eabb0e8ed646c8e3ce2e5d13869b:4

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d84405e30ff1e30741e6dcc42e848f7c1c839011 OP_EQUAL
address
3MQXNJLafeXS5bE8uEwFZFjz2y5q2WzcHH
transaction
007821c6726759f87305feb545c51d27bba3eabb0e8ed646c8e3ce2e5d13869b
spent
true